Description

Stonefield Estate Agents are delighted to introduce Sunnyside Farm - A delightful four bedroom detached farmhouse with circa five acres, stables and all weather riding arena enjoying a commanding elevated position with uninterrupted countryside views nestled within an idyllic semi rural location on the fringes of the attractive country hamlet of Moscow. Conveniently located only 14 miles from the south side of Glasgow, the property boasts expansive room dimensions and a versatile layout across two levels extending to circa 1800 square feet, with early viewing essential to fully appreciate this superb equestrian home.

The property comprises a welcoming reception hall, complete with a guest WC, setting the tone for the warmth and character found throughout. The bright and spacious lounge exudes charm, centred around a striking log burning stove, while the expansive dining kitchen offers both functionality and style - perfectly suited to modern family living. Complementing the main living spaces are a practical tack room / boot room and an adjoining store. A further highlight is the flexible dining room, which may serve equally well as a fourth double bedroom, and a cosy family room enhanced by an inviting log burning fireplace - ideal for relaxed evenings. An elegant staircase rises from the impressive reception hall, leading to the first floor where three generously proportioned double bedrooms await, alongside a sleek and contemporary family bathroom, complete with a freestanding bath and separate shower. The picturesque setting offers wonderful countryside views from almost every window on the upper floor. The property benefits from oil fired central heating, double glazing and quality floor coverings throughout, ensuring year round comfort.

For discerning buyers looking to further enhance this already impressive residence, there is a range of outbuildings presenting a remarkable opportunity for conversion, subject to the necessary consents. This substantial, undeveloped area offers exceptional scope to create additional bedrooms, luxurious bathrooms, or a bespoke living space tailored to individual requirements. To fully explore its potential, we recommend consulting with an architect to design a truly unique and seamless extension to this distinguished home.

Externally, the property is approached via generous off street parking to both the front and side, complemented by a single garage. To the rear, a fully enclosed garden offers a safe and secure haven for children and pets alike. Enjoying a desirable southerly orientation, the garden is predominantly laid to lawn and benefits from exceptional levels of privacy, all while framing uninterrupted views across the rolling Ayrshire countryside. A truly rare offering, the property further boasts outstanding equestrian facilities, including a stable block, tack room, and a floodlit all weather riding arena. Approximately five acres of well maintained grazing land extend directly from the grounds of Sunnyside Farm, offering a truly idyllic lifestyle opportunity amidst one of Ayrshire’s most scenic and unspoilt rural landscapes. A variety of outbuildings including a large barn (5.6m x 8.3m), stable block, and stone built store's add to the allure of this tremendous home.
